Misalignment Issues
One of the most common gate issues is misalignment. This problem often occurs due to ground movement or improper installation. A misaligned gate can be difficult to close and may not latch properly, compromising security. Skilled fence contractors have the tools and expertise to adjust and realign gates effectively, ensuring smooth operation without unnecessary strain on components.
Problems With Hinges
Hinges are critical components that support the weight of the gate and allow it to swing open and close. Over time, hinges can become rusted or loose, leading to operational difficulties or even causing the gate to sag. Regular maintenance by a professional can prevent these issues. Weather-Related Damage
Exposure to weather elements can lead to significant damage to gates. Rain, wind, and sun exposure can cause warping, rusting, and fading. Protecting gates with high-quality finishes and regular maintenance can mitigate these effects. Professionals recommend using weather-resistant materials during installation or when performing repairs to increase the longevity of your gate.
Material Wear and Tear
The materials used in your gate construction will wear down over time due to constant use and environmental factors. Wooden gates may rot, while metal gates might rust. Addressing material degradation quickly is crucial to maintaining structural integrity. Fence contractors offer inspections and advice on necessary replacements or treatments, such as applying protective coatings.
